Branding is often about creating a feeling before the customer reads a single line of text. The Dragonia logo leans heavily into this principle. Dragons, across countless cultures, represent power, mystery, and fortune. In Eastern traditions, they are benevolent creatures that bring luck and prosperity. In Western lore, they guard treasures and stand as ultimate challenges. By choosing a dragon as the central figure, the brand instantly calls upon both of these rich traditions. The logo does not choose one side of the dragon myth; it blends the ancient guardian with the modern symbol of opportunity. This duality is what gives the design its staying power.

Scales, Silhouettes, and Subtle Symbols

The craftsmanship of the Dragonia logo deserves more than just a passing glance. The dragon is not drawn with overly complex, busy lines. Instead, the designers opted for a bold silhouette that works perfectly at both tiny favicon size and on large billboard displays. The creature’s body curves in a way that suggests motion, as if it is constantly moving forward. The tail wraps around the lettering, creating a natural frame that keeps the eye within the mark. One of the most clever details is the way the dragon’s eye glows with a subtle gradient. This tiny element makes the creature feel intelligent and watchful rather than just a brute beast.

Color plays a massive role in the logo’s impact. The palette typically revolves around deep midnight blues, rich golds, and bright orange-reds. The blue brings a sense of trust and stability, while the gold hints at riches and high value. The red and orange accents, of course, represent the fire that the dragon breathes. These colors do not clash; they melt into each other like molten metal. The shadowing and highlights are placed carefully to suggest that the dragon is emerging from darkness into light, which ties into the brand’s promise of unlocking something exciting.

Lessons from the Design Studio

Designers looking at the Dragonia logo can learn some valuable lessons about modern brand marks:

  • Keep the core shape simple. A complicated logo confuses the eye. The dragon’s silhouette is unmistakable even as a tiny icon.
  • Use color contrasts wisely. Dark blue and gold create a premium feel without screaming for attention.
  • Embed meaning in the details. The glowing eye and curling tail are not random; they tell a story of vigilance and movement.
  • Plan for every size. This logo never breaks apart or becomes a blurry mess when scaled down.
  • Let the symbol breathe. White space around the dragon makes it feel powerful rather than cramped.
